Petteri Alahuhta is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Computer Networks and Communications and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Petteri Alahuhta has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 318 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, 3 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 2 papers in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Petteri Alahuhta’s work include Context-Aware Activity Recognition Systems (4 papers), Mobile Agent-Based Network Management (2 papers) and Multi-Agent Systems and Negotiation (2 papers). Petteri Alahuhta is often cited by papers focused on Context-Aware Activity Recognition Systems (4 papers), Mobile Agent-Based Network Management (2 papers) and Multi-Agent Systems and Negotiation (2 papers). Petteri Alahuhta collaborates with scholars based in Finland, Germany and Spain. Petteri Alahuhta's co-authors include Yves Punie, Michaël Friedewald, Olivier Da Costa, Sirkka Heinonen, Bernt Schiele, Hans Gellersen, Lars Erik Holmquist, Michael Beigl, Friedemann Mattern and Elena Vildjiounaite and has published in prestigious journals such as Communications of the ACM, Telematics and Informatics and Computer Communications.
